你查询的IP:[59.32.8.78]  地理位置:中国–广东–河源

最新查询61.28.108.205 203.86.19.138 58.16.141.137 203.223.56.91 124.192.175.185 123.249.118.18 122.51.156.249 58.128.196.235 161.207.211.101 59.32.8.78 124.156.190.15 120.32.250.6 122.136.255.69 119.58.175.218 125.216.59.131 202.173.224.115 116.193.32.0 118.67.112.151 203.100.96.201 218.104.198.117 114.80.189.190 124.240.128.212 119.18.192.70 210.78.153.65 218.104.5.65 117.75.80.241 59.191.226.44 125.64.160.160 202.112.161.214 119.18.208.108 202.38.164.45